Oh yeah, about C-Drama, the CCP through their censor board, censor everything. They set rigid rules. No explicit content is allowed. No dirty jokes. No extreme violence among family members. Etc. I found out that C drama maker sometimes make two versions of certain scenes, for local viewers and for international viewers. Like, for local viewers, the y make the scenes more polite and for international viewers they leave it as it is (originally savage). But still, recent C-dramas are far more reserved than dorama, taiwan drama and recent K-dramas.
